The program
Small business is a major driver and contributor to the Canadian economy. This program
provides students with the knowledge and skills to research, create, manage and grow
a small business. This is a practical action-oriented program in entrepreneurship which
develops your knowledge, enterprising capabilities and confidence – thus helping you
to identify opportunities, create and build your own ventures, and to undertake business
practices in firms. Comprehensive consultation with entrepreneurs, industry partners and
current students identified a range of attributes and capabilities that will enable you to
launch and to manage new ventures, to undertake business practices in firms with a high
degree of competency and to manage and grow businesses in an entrepreneurial fashion.
